About the Provider
Dr. Aiken is Associate Professor of Radiology and Imaging Sciences at Emory University. She is the Program Director for the Neuroradiology Fellowship. Dr. Aiken’s major clinical and research interests include head and neck imaging and image-guided procedures in the head and neck. She continues to publish her research and present at various conferences across the country. She is a dedicated educator and lectures nationally. Dr. Aiken also serves on the editorial board of the American Journal of Neuroradiology (AJNR).
